Signature Smoked Dishes and Beverage Pairings You Shouldn’t Miss
Enji Ginza showcases a range of signature dishes with an emphasis on smoked flavors. Each dish is carefully crafted using high-quality ingredients, resulting in a captivating experience for the palate. A standout is the smoked hamburg steak, made from premium Miyazaki beef, known for its rich taste and tender texture.
- The concept of combining smoked ingredients extends to their rice bowls, featuring delightful tamagokakegohan, where a raw egg is paired with various unique smoked seasonings.
- Complementing the food experience, Enji Ginza offers an impressive selection of beverages, including fine wines and craft cocktails, tailored to enhance the flavors of the smoke-infused dishes.
- Seasonal offerings may also feature original blends and unique garnishes, ensuring that every visit can yield new delights.

Opening Hours
Monday: 6:00 – 11:00 PM Tuesday: 6:00 – 11:00 PM Wednesday: 6:00 – 11:00 PM Thursday: 6:00 – 11:00 PM Friday: 6:00 – 11:00 PM Saturday: Closed Sunday: Closed
How to Get There
Train / Subway
1.1km (0.69mi) from Shimbashi Station 1.1km (0.69mi) from Shimbashi Station 523m (0.32mi) from Ginza Station - about a 8-minute walk
Bus stop
656m (0.41mi) from Shimbashi - about a 10-minute walk 593m (0.37mi) from Mitsui G Hotel Ginza Premier (Bus) (Narita Airport Line - Downbound) - about a 9-minute walk 403m (0.25mi) from Ginza-Rokuchōme (Ginza 6) - about a 7-minute walk

Exploring the Culinary Charm of Ginza, Tokyo
Ginza is renowned as one of Tokyo's upscale districts, where shopping meets culinary excellence. With elegant boutiques and gourmet restaurants, this area epitomizes the luxurious dining experience.
- Hibiya Park: A tranquil oasis in the heart of the city, this park is perfect for relaxation and escaping the bustling streets. Enjoy strolling through beautifully landscaped gardens or taking part in seasonal events, all while soaking in the peaceful atmosphere.
- Kabukiza Theatre: For a unique cultural experience, visit the Kabukiza Theatre, where you can witness traditional Kabuki performances. Indulge in some local snacks from the theater's concessions while enjoying this art form that dates back to the Edo period.
- Ginza Six: This sophisticated shopping center features high-end stores as well as various dining establishments. Here, you can find various cuisines from sushi to European fare, often served in chic and modern settings that enhance the dining experience.
